Anyone try a single Arneson on a 27 Sport?
I've got a 27 Sport that will be re-reigged as a BBC single. I'm looking into the possiblity of running an Arneson. What do you think? The boat would be run mostly as a class 5 racer. I've seen twin Arnesons on a 27, but never a single. I'm interested in this because of the reliablity issue compared to a Bravo. Your thoughts/suggestions appreciated!

Although not a 27, I did put one on my 20'Donzi with success.
What kind of torque are you looking at?
I think it would be a great idea. The drives have minimal moving parts and their design is inherently reliable. Also a cinch to service.

I am just finishing up exactly what you describe. I have a 27 with an Arneson standoff box, 17-21 drive and B&M 2 speed. I will try to figure out how to post pictures later.
